    Yep, there is a way. The products you need are an acid etch and Alodine that you buy from someone like Aircraft Spuce. A quart of each is enough and costs about $70. I just redid the 3 carbs for my Olds engine and I screwed up and ordered the clear Alodine instead of the one that turns them goldish, but when they were done I liked the look anyways and just left it.

    You basically clean the carbs as you normally would with carb cleaner, then soak them in the etch for a while to get the metal very clean, then you dip them in the Alodine to get the color you want. I understand for the gold you just go in for a few seconds or minutes or they will come out too brownish, but since I didn't use that color someone else will have to tell you how long to soak them.
